Students with undergraduate degrees in fields other than communicative disorders (e.g., psychology, linguistics) typically need to complete undergraduate prerequisite coursework in communication sciences and disorders before applying and/or being admitted to a graduate program in speech-language pathology. A master's degree from KU will satisfy the American Speech-Language Hearing Association's certification standards for continuing on to a clinical fellowship year. Upon completion of a successful clinical fellowship, you will receive a certificate of clinical competence in speech-language pathology. KU's Intercampus Program in Communicative Disorders offers three graduate-level programs in speech-language pathology ─ a master's degree, a clinical doctoral degree and a Ph.D. Students may also pursue a combined M.A./Ph.D. in Speech-Language Pathology.
